BRIGG TOWN FC HOPING FOR ANOTHER SIZEABLE CROWD TOMORROW AT THE HAWTHORNS


Currently enjoying top attendances, Brigg Town FC return to The Hawthorns tomorrow - Saturday, October 14.
The Zebras will be hosting Eccleshill United in division one of the ToolStation Northern Counties East first division (3pm KO).
The visitors from Bradford are fifth in the table, while Brigg occupy bottom spot.
In the EC Surfacing Ltd Scunthorpe & District Football League tomorrow, Briggensians will visit New Holland to play Shape Changers in round two of the  Viking Autos Sporting Shield (2.30pm).
In the same competition, Barnetby United will host Epworth Town at Silver Street.
There's also a division two game for Barnetby United Reserves - away to Crosby Juniors.
